IR Home

Email This Print ThisGo to DownloadsFinancials Summary

Financial Summary

The Net Debt/EBITDA ratio is a financial leverage ratio that is more suitable for infrastructure companies such as Sunpower compared to the Net Debt/Equity ratio, as its assets generate recurring and reliable cashflow that can be used to service interest payments and repay borrowings

Financial Highlights

Closing share price of S$0.48 as at 18 July 2019.